Comprehending the Recuperation Timeline
When you have undertaken cataract surgical procedure, it is essential for you to understand the timeline of your healing. The initial couple of days after the surgical treatment are crucial for your healing process. You may experience mild pain and blurred vision throughout this time around, however it ought to progressively boost.
Within a week, most people observe a substantial improvement in their vision. Nevertheless, it is necessary to bear in mind that every person's recovery timeline might vary. It usually takes regarding a month for your eyes to fully recover and for your vision to support.
Throughout this moment, it's important to follow your physician's instructions regarding eye drops, drugs, and any kind of limitations on physical activities.
Managing Common Post-Operative Symptoms
To manage typical post-operative signs and symptoms after cataract surgical procedure, you might experience particular discomforts and should be prepared to resolve them. Here are some pointers to assist you handle these symptoms and make sure a smooth recovery:
- ** Eye irritation **: Usage prescribed eye declines and prevent rubbing your eyes.
- ** Blurry vision **: Relax your eyes and stay clear of activities that strain your eyes, such as reading or making use of electronic tools.
- ** Light sensitivity **: Wear sunglasses or a hat with a large border when outdoors, and dim the lights inside your home.
- ** Dry eyes **: Usage fabricated tears as advised by your medical professional to maintain your eyes moist.
- ** Mild discomfort **: Non-prescription pain relievers like acetaminophen can aid relieve any discomfort you might experience.
By following these suggestions and very closely following your medical professional's directions, you can effectively manage and decrease any kind of post-operative signs and symptoms you may experience.
Tips for a Smooth and Effective Recuperation
As you continue your trip in the direction of a smooth and successful recovery after cataract surgical treatment, it is very important to prioritize rest and follow your medical professional's guidelines carefully. Resting allows your eyes to recover appropriately and protects against any kind of stress or complications.
Avoid any arduous tasks, particularly those that require flexing, lifting, or straining, as they can put pressure on your eyes and delay the recovery process.
In addition, see to it to take any kind of prescribed drugs as routed by your medical professional. These drugs help in reducing inflammation and prevent infection.
Keep your eyes secured by using sunglasses when outdoors and avoiding dusty or great smoky settings.
Lastly, participate in all follow-up visits with your doctor to make sure that your healing is proceeding efficiently and any kind of potential problems are addressed without delay.
